What Are the Benefits of Not Wearing Underwear?
Choosing not to wear underwear can offer several benefits, particularly in terms of comfort and convenience. Here are some reasons why some men prefer going without:
- Improved Comfort: Many men find that skipping underwear reduces chafing and irritation, particularly in hot weather.
- Increased Airflow: Without an extra layer, there is better ventilation, which can reduce sweating and keep the groin area cooler.
- Cost Savings: Not buying underwear can save money over time.
What Are the Risks of Not Wearing Underwear?
Despite the benefits, there are also potential drawbacks to consider. Here are some risks associated with not wearing underwear:
- Hygiene Concerns: Without underwear, there is direct contact between clothing and the skin, which can lead to increased bacteria buildup and odors.
- Increased Risk of Infections: Moisture and friction without the protective barrier of underwear can lead to fungal infections, such as jock itch.
- Potential for Discomfort: Certain fabrics or seams in pants can cause irritation or discomfort without the cushioning that underwear provides.

Is There a Link Between Not Wearing Underwear and Infections?
Not wearing underwear can increase the risk of infections due to moisture and friction. Underwear acts as a barrier, absorbing sweat and reducing direct skin contact with outer clothing. Without this layer, there is a higher chance of developing fungal infections like jock itch or yeast infections, especially in warm and humid environments.
Does Not Wearing Underwear Affect Sperm Health?
While there is limited direct research on the impact of not wearing underwear on sperm health, some studies suggest that increased temperature in the groin area can affect sperm production. Underwear, particularly tight-fitting types like briefs, can raise scrotal temperatures, potentially impacting fertility. Going commando might help keep temperatures lower, but more research is needed to confirm these effects.
Practical Tips for Going Commando
If you decide to go without underwear, consider these practical tips to minimize potential risks:
- Choose the Right Fabric: Opt for breathable, natural fabrics like cotton or linen to enhance airflow and reduce moisture.
- Maintain Hygiene: Shower regularly and ensure that your groin area is thoroughly dried to prevent bacterial or fungal growth.
- Consider the Occasion: Going commando might not be suitable for all situations, such as during exercise or formal events, where additional support and coverage are beneficial.

Is it healthier to sleep without underwear?
Sleeping without underwear can be healthier as it allows for better airflow and reduces moisture buildup, which can decrease the risk of infections. It also promotes comfort and may improve sleep quality.
Can not wearing underwear cause chafing?
Yes, not wearing underwear can lead to chafing, especially if your pants have rough seams or are made from non-breathable materials. Underwear provides a protective layer that reduces friction.
Does going commando affect your clothing?
Going commando can affect your clothing by increasing wear and tear due to direct contact with the skin. It can also lead to more frequent washing, as clothes may absorb more sweat and oils.
What is the best type of pants to wear without underwear?
When going commando, choose pants made from soft, breathable fabrics with flat seams to minimize irritation. Loose-fitting styles are often more comfortable and provide better airflow.
